Abstract

Official abstract text for this publication.

A wireless apparatus includes a wireless unit to convert a wireless signal received by an antenna into a baseband signal; and a baseband processing apparatus to receive a packet corresponding to the baseband signal via a communication line connected with the wireless unit, to detect an error in a transmission process of the packet via the communication line, to obtain the baseband signal based on packets other than the packet in which the error is detected, to generate transmission power information used for downlink transmission power control based on the obtained baseband signal, to transmit the baseband signal having the generated transmission power information reflected to the wireless unit via the communication line, and to have the wireless unit execute wireless transmission of a wireless signal corresponding to the baseband signal having the transmission power information reflected.

What is claimed is: 1. A wireless apparatus comprising: a wireless unit configured to convert a wireless signal received by an antenna into a baseband signal; and a baseband processing apparatus configured to receive a packet corresponding to the baseband signal via a communication line connected with the wireless unit, to detect whether an error occurs in a transmission process of the packet via the communication line, the packet being received from the wireless unit via the communication line, to obtain the baseband signal based on a plurality of packets other than the packet in which the error is detected without waiting for arrival of retransmission data transmitted in a retransmission control process of the packet in which the error is detected, to generate transmission power information used for downlink transmission power control, based on the obtained baseband signal, to transmit the baseband signal including the generated transmission power information to the wireless unit via the communication line, and to have the wireless unit execute uplink wireless transmission of a wireless signal corresponding to the baseband signal including the transmission power information. 2. The wireless apparatus as claimed in claim 1 , wherein the baseband processing apparatus calculates, for every predetermined number of packets, an average value of reception quality based on the baseband signal corresponding to a plurality of chips included in the packets other than the packet in which the error is detected, and generates the transmission power information based on the average value. 3. The wireless apparatus as claimed in claim 1 , wherein the baseband processing apparatus executes error detection in a DPCH, and outputs a DPCCH including the transmission power information to the wireless unit. 4. The wireless apparatus as claimed in claim 1 , wherein the wireless unit includes a driver configured to generate a DigRF packet of the baseband signal converted from the received wireless signal, wherein the baseband processing apparatus includes a driver configured to receive the DigRF packet from the driver of the wireless unit via the communication line, and to detect whether the error occurs in the received DigRF packet in the transmission process via the communication line. 5. A baseband processing apparatus having an interface to connect with a wireless unit via a communication line, the wireless unit being configured to convert a wireless signal received by an antenna into a baseband signal, the baseband processing apparatus comprising: a processor configured to receive a packet corresponding to the baseband signal via a communication line connected with the wireless unit, to detect whether an error occurs in a transmission process of the packet via the communication line, to obtain the baseband signal based on a plurality of packets other than the packet in which the error is detected without waiting for arrival of retransmission data transmitted in a retransmission control process of the packet in which the error is detected, to generate transmission power information used for downlink transmission power control, based on the obtained baseband signal, to transmit the baseband signal including the generated transmission power information to the wireless unit via the communication line, and to have the wireless unit execute uplink wireless transmission of a wireless signal corresponding to the baseband signal including the transmission power information. 6. A communication method executed by a processor, the method comprising: receiving a packet corresponding to a baseband signal via a communication line connected with a wireless unit; detecting whether an error occurs in a transmission process of the packet via the communication line; obtaining the baseband signal based on a plurality of packets other than the packet in which the error is detected without waiting for arrival of retransmission data transmitted in a retransmission control process of the packet in which the error is detected; generating transmission power information used for downlink transmission power control, based on the obtained baseband signal; transmitting the baseband signal including the generated transmission power information to the wireless unit via the communication line; and having the wireless unit execute uplink wireless transmission of a wireless signal corresponding to the baseband signal including the transmission power information.
